sqlyog怎麼設置唯一,sqlyog怎麼設置唯一約束

本文目錄一覽:

如何通過sql yong工具來設置欄位的唯一性

exec是用來執行存儲過程的,要看一個表哪個欄位是主鍵,不用寫查詢語句,按下圖的方式來查看就可以了

SQLyog怎麼使用?

你好,很高興為你解答,這裡有個使用教程,你可以參考下,希望對你有用

SQLyog 64位破解版使用教程

1、如何創建資料庫

①右鍵根結點-創建資料庫

②填寫資料庫名稱,選擇默認字符集等後點確定即可

2、如何備份和還原資料庫

備份資料庫的步驟

①右鍵要備份的資料庫-備份/導出-備份資料庫

②在SQL轉儲界面上根據自己需要進行設置

可根據需要備份數據、結構或者兩者。

選擇備份文件存儲的位置。

對自己要備份的內容進行勾選。

根據自己需要選擇寫入文件的內容,如Create Database,Use Database等語句。

③點擊導出即可

還原資料庫的步驟

①右鍵要還原到的資料庫-導入-執行SQL腳本

②在還原資料庫界面選擇以前備份好的文件

③點擊「執行」即可

3、關於資料庫表的一些操作

①備份表數據

右鍵選擇某資料庫下的表-備份表作為SQL轉儲

②還原表數據

與還原資料庫的步驟相同

③如何查看並修改表結構和索引

右鍵表-改變表,打開關於表的詳細信息

在打開的界面,修改表結構和索引等信息

④如何創建用戶及授權用戶對資料庫操作

以root賬戶的身份創建新連接

選擇工具-用戶管理

填寫用戶名,選擇主機localhost或%,輸入密碼,保存改動即可創建用戶

在第二步保存改動後右上角用戶即相應的改為iyou@%或iyou@localhost;然後再選擇要授權的資料庫,比如是exjc6;接下來通過在具體操作前進行勾選給選擇的資料庫exjc6進行授予該操作的權利

4、如何比較兩個資料庫之間的的差別並進行同步

①選擇高級工具-架構同步工具

②選擇要比較的兩個資料庫,要修改的資料庫放在右側的目標源中

③根據需要可以選擇僅比較表格或比較全部對象(表、函數、觸發器、存儲過程等),然後單擊比較,即可出現比較的結果。結果中通過具體顏色標註出創建或修改的對象,並在左下角顯示出具體的內容

④點擊執行所有,即可把右側資料庫同步成與左側資料庫結構相同的資料庫

提示:這種同步只包含表結構,不包含表數據

怎麼設置SQLyog文檔保存地址

第一步運行SQLyogEnt,在桌面找到SQLyogEnt的軟體圖標,用戶雙擊這個圖標。

然後輸入資料庫的信息,在界面左下角點擊【連接】按鈕,連接資料庫。

連接上資料庫後就進入了資料庫管理軟體的控制台,控制台的左側以目錄的形式顯示了當前登錄的用戶和資料庫以及資料庫的表。目錄的右邊從上到下有2個空白的長方形框,上方的是SQL查詢語言的輸入框,下方顯示的是查詢所得到的結果。

有時候一個資料庫IP新建了多個資料庫,在查詢前要用數據在控制台左側目錄上選擇需要操作的資料庫,然後在進行查詢。

上面說道了SQL的長方形空白的輸入框,現在我們對資料庫表進行一次查詢吧。如果要查詢一個表中所有的信息可以輸入:SELECT * FROM TABLE_Name

查詢表中的某一條數據:SELECT * FROM Table_Name WHERE id=XXXX 注意這裡的id選擇表中的唯一鍵,就是用於標識這條數據與其他數據不同的欄位

顯示某個欄位的數據信息:如name

SELECT name FROM Table_Name WHERE id=XXXX

大家在使用時需要對一個表中的數據進行統計可以使用:

SELECT COUNT(*) FROM Tabele_Name

統計某一個條件的數據:如下方的統計表中年齡欄位16歲的所有記錄數

SELECT COUNT(*) FROM Tabele_Name where age=16

統多個條件的數據:如下方的統計表中年齡欄位16歲和班級為3班的所有記錄數

SELECT COUNT(*) FROM Tabele_Name where age=16 and class=3

注意事項

需要讀者在空閑時多琢磨,SQL執行效率是一個很值得考究的問題

SQLyog中如何規定某列數據不可重複?

給欄位添加唯一約束就可以了,這個欄位就不允許插入重複的值了

sqlyog如何修改主鍵名稱

三種方法:

1.直接寫sql語句.

2.用SQLyog 選擇外鍵表 ,點擊右鍵 選擇關聯/外鍵,然後再選擇主表,外鍵.

3.在表 vet_specialties 上點擊右鍵 ,然後找到Relationships/ForeignKeys中,然後選擇相應的列。

或者直接寫命令:

ALTER TABLE vet_specialties ADD FOREIGN KEY FK_SPECIALTY_ID(specialty_id) REFERENCES specialties (id)

ALTER TABLE vet_specialties ADD FOREIGN KEY FK_VET_ID(vet_id) REFERENCES vets (id)

sqlyog 怎麼設置唯一約束

選擇你要增加唯一約束的表格,進入改變表格,可以看到索引處可以為表中欄位添加唯一

原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/271303.html

(0)
打賞 微信掃一掃 微信掃一掃 支付寶掃一掃 支付寶掃一掃
小藍的頭像小藍
上一篇 2024-12-16 14:54
下一篇 2024-12-16 14:54

相關推薦

發表回復

登錄後才能評論